  • pro The facility is well-maintained and clean, contributing to a pleasant environment for residents.
  • pro Residents received attentive care from compassionate medical staff, including Dr. Mallo, who is described as caring and attentive.
  • pro Patients benefited from effective physical therapy programs that helped them regain strength.
  • pro Many reviewers appreciated the bright and spacious dining areas with lovely views, enhancing the dining experience.
  • pro Some staff members were noted for their courteous and thoughtful approach when interacting with challenging patients.
  • pro The facility provided engaging activities that encouraged patients to stay active, such as walking and bicycle exercises.
  • pro Positive interactions with nurses were highlighted, particularly regarding their responsiveness to patient needs and communication efforts.

Cons

  • pro Some staff members were inattentive to confused patients and ignored those in need of help, often distracted by their cell phones.
  • pro The staff was rude, and many times family members experienced long waits for assistance when calling for help.
  • pro There were complaints about the quality of food, with some stating it was not only unappetizing but also unhealthy.
  • pro Personal belongings and clothing frequently went missing or disappeared, leading to concerns about theft.
  • pro The facility had issues with overcrowding and understaffing, causing delays in care and attention to patients' needs.
  • pro Families reported difficulty communicating with medical staff or receiving timely updates on their loved ones' conditions.
  • pro There were multiple accusations of neglectful care, including instances where residents were left in soiled diapers without proper attention.
  • pro The phone system at the facility was cumbersome and difficult for families to navigate, leading to frustration in trying to contact their loved ones.
  • pro Overall cleanliness standards of the facility appeared to have declined from previous years, raising concerns among family members about hygiene practices.

Review

The experiences shared by families regarding the care provided at Villa Rancho Bernardo and similar facilities highlight a wide spectrum of emotions and situations, ranging from satisfaction to deep disappointment. Overall, the narratives reveal a mixed bag of quality in care, staff interactions, and facility management, reflecting both commendable aspects and significant areas needing improvement.

Several reviews emphasize the positive aspects of patient care provided within these facilities. For instance, one family praised the attentive and caring nature of Dr. Mallo, whose approach notably calmed their agitated loved one during nighttime hours. The food also received favorable comments; many patients enjoyed their meals, even those on specialized diets like pureed foods. The bright dining room on the second floor was noted for its great views, which enhanced mealtime experiences. Moreover, physical therapy sessions were described as effective in helping patients regain strength—highlighting the competence of the therapists working at Villa Rancho Bernardo.

Conversely, some family members voiced serious concerns about staff attentiveness and communication challenges within the facility. One difficult account illustrated how a patient cried out for help for ten minutes without receiving assistance due to staff neglect. This underscores an alarming theme found in several reviews: while certain employees were commended for their good nature and responsiveness, others appeared disengaged or inattentive at crucial moments—in some cases leading to distressing outcomes for patients already grappling with significant health challenges.

Moreover, reports indicated that understaffing significantly impacted service delivery. Families expressed frustration over high patient-to-staff ratios that seemed to compromise personalized care levels. There were instances reported where confused residents went ignored amidst mounting agitation—compounding feelings of anxiety among loved ones concerned about their relatives' well-being. Some detailed encounters where nurses’ attention was diverted toward personal devices instead of patient needs—a practice exacerbating feelings of neglect among families already facing emotional burdens.

In stark contrast to positive accounts detailing empathetic caregiving practices was a darker narrative filled with grief and horror regarding substandard treatment causing real harm to residents. One son recounted a harrowing experience involving his deceased father who endured severe physical adversity compounded by perceived neglect from nursing staff. He painted a troubling picture: rushed medications leading to adverse effects alongside delays in necessary updates on his father's condition sowed seeds of despair during an already agonizing time for his family.

Closely tied to these experiences are complaints regarding facility transparency around issues such as cleanliness and food quality—both groups expressing dissatisfaction over unsatisfactory meal options that lacked taste or nutritional value needed for recovery processes. Moreover, there were allegations concerning personal belongings going missing or being mismanaged inside rooms—contributing further to the fabrications surrounding resident welfare within these establishments.

Overall, while certain aspects of Villa Rancho Bernardo's approach have garnered commendation—such as physical therapy effectiveness and specific compassionate staff—the collective testimony raises valid concerns related to staffing levels, communication breakdowns between families and healthcare providers, dietary standards offered therein, alongside glaring indications pointing towards systemic shortcomings that may need addressing urgently if they aspire towards creating an environment truly worthy of people’s trust during vulnerable life stages.
